#67484c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#67484c is composed of 40.4% red, 28.2%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.1% magenta, 26.2% yellow and 59.6% black. It has a hue angle of 352.3 degrees, a saturation of 17.7% and a lightness of 34.3%. #67484c color hex could be obtained by blending #ce9098 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#67484c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0708 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.
